How to Repair Double Glazed Windows

Double glazing is typically covered by a warranty for 10 or 20 year. So, if your double-glazed windows are showing signs of aging, you may be eligible to have them fixed under warranty.

Double-glazed window repairs require resealing the existing glass unit. The seal isn't working properly if you see mist.

Damaged Glass

Double pane windows require an airtight seal in order to perform properly. Condensation between glass plates is a common sign of a failing seal. While condensation between glass isn't an issue that is serious and can be fixed, it's typically an indication that the glazing unit is in need of replacement. If you have an older double-glazed window, this could mean replacing both the frame and the glass. Double-paned windows can develop cracks due to the fragility of glass. Unless the cracks are caused by mechanical damage or a sudden impact, it's usually possible to repair the cracks using epoxy and a small amount of elbow grease. Follow the instructions of the manufacturer and scrub the area of the crack using a wet cotton cloth. Then apply the epoxy to the crack. Allow the epoxy to fully dry before sanding down and painting over the repaired area.

A simple strip of masking tap can be used to keep cracks from spreading. A single strip of masking tape applied to each side of the crack ought to suffice to stop cracks that appear superficial from spreading, for instance stress-cracks caused by low temperatures. If you have deeper cracks in your glass that are already present, it is best to contact an expert for repair.

It's risky and difficult to replace a single pane of a double-paned window. Double-paned windows are manufactured as a whole unit and sealed with inert gas in the factory. It is therefore impossible to remove just the glass without damaging the window. If you are planning to replace the glass in your double-paned windows, choose a brand with an extensive warranty.

Condensation Build-Up

It's good to know that condensation in the windows can be normal. This is caused by the difference in temperatures and humidity of the air. The water vapour in air is condensed when it comes into contact with cold, inaccessible surfaces such as windows. try this out is usually an excellent thing, particularly in winter as it prevents loss of heat.

If you notice that your windows appear cloudy and have a layer of water on them, it's time to hire an expert glazier. This is a sign that the 'air gap seal between the two glass panes has begun to weaken and is letting moisture into the window.

You can stop this from happening by making use of a dehumidifier, increasing ventilation or applying a de-icing agent. There are also companies that can remove excess moisture from double-glazed windows by drilling into the frame and injecting desiccant. This requires taking the sealed unit out of the frame and cleaning every glass pane before refilling the desiccant. This is typically an expensive option, but it's important to ensure that the company you select is insured and is registered with FENSA.

Scratches

It is not uncommon for double-glazed windows to be affected by scratches on their surfaces. This can be a result of environmental conditions or can even be caused by the way the window was originally installed.

Fortunately, the majority of these scratches are not too severe and can be easily fixed by a few do-it-yourself remedies. If your windows have been scratched to the extent where you can feel them with your fingernail it is recommended to seek out a professional for help so that the glass surface is restored to its original state.

Superficial scratches are caused by objects scraping against the glass the windows' surface, such as pet claws, tree branches and abrasive substances used for cleaning. Often, these scratches can be eliminated using some non-abrasive solutions like iron oxide polishes or cerium oxide, but you'll need to continue using until the scratch is no longer visible.

Scratches can also happen when sanding wood trim near your windows. They may also occur in the course of construction. They can be difficult to repair, but a small amount of baking soda mixed with water can help smooth the area that has been buffed and remove any scratches that remain.

For deeper scratches, you can use polish for metal to smooth the area and eliminate the marks. Apply a small amount the product to a microfibre or cotton cloth and gently rub over the affected area in an upward motion. Avoid applying excessive pressure, since this could cause damage to the window. After the area has been smoothed, use a wet cloth to remove any polish residue that remains.

If you have a particularly deep scratch that you cannot remove, you should consider purchasing a non-abrasive glass polish. It is available at any DIY store. Follow the directions on the packaging. Haze


The presence of haze in your double pane window is an indication that the airtight seal between the two panes of glass has deteriorated. It's crucial to get this fixed as soon as possible to avoid ending having dirt and moisture build-up between the panes. This can damage the glass and reduce its transparency.

There are many solutions to fix haze in your double pane windows. One option is to use a spray to defog the windows. But, try this out is only a temporary solution. If you're looking for a long-lasting solution, seek out a professional glazing company that can repair the problem and replace the gaskets, if necessary.

Another method to eliminate the problem of haze in double-glazed windows is to drill tiny holes into the window frame, using a carbide-tipped drill. You can then put desiccate packs into these holes, and then wash the window using rubbing alcohol. The water will help to rid the haze as well as clean the window.
